Plot: What's the story about?
Two mercenary corporations named the "Black List" and "Global Risk" fight each other in an epic global conflict.

Production: What we know about Crossfire?
Key Facts
- Based on the first person shooter game from South Korea’s Smilegate Group.
Filming Timeline
- 2020 - February: The film was set to Development status.
Sony Pictures has picked up the film rights with the script written by Chuck Hogan. Based on the game by Smilegate Group.
- 2016 - October: The film was set to Development status.
The Town screenwriter Chuck Hogan is on-board to write the script based on the popular game Crossfire.
- 2015 - October: The film was set to Announced status.
Neal Moritz is to produce a movie version of the popular game Crossfire. The scriptwriter, distributor, director and cast have yet to be decided.
